Business Context and Reporting Period
Company: White Mountains Insurance Group, Ltd.
Filing Type: Form 8-K (Current Report)
Date of Report: September 2, 2025
Event: Completion of a strategic acquisition under Item 8.01 (Other Events).
Key Financial Metrics
Transaction Value: $224 million in cash.
Acquisition Target: 50% interest in AQ Phoenix Parent, L.P. ("Distinguished Programs").
Post-Transaction Ownership: 51% controlling interest (inclusive of an existing ~1% interest).
Other Metrics: The filing does not provide specific revenue, profit, cash flow, margin, debt, or liquidity figures for the reporting period.
Material Changes
- Acquisition Closure: White Mountains, through subsidiaries WM Monroe Holdings, Inc. and WM Phoenix GP, LLC, closed the acquisition of Distinguished Programs.
- Control Status: The transaction increased White Mountains' ownership from approximately 1% to a 51% controlling stake.
